All drivers need to renew their driving permit when you get to the age of 70 and every 3 years after. The revival kind will certainly be sent to you automatically by the Chauffeur Automobile Licence Firm (DVLA) 90 days prior to your 70th birthday. Requirement driving permits issued before 1 January 1997 included the categories C1 (lorries considering between 3.5 and 7.5 tonnes) and D1 (minibuses, 9-16 seats, not for hire or benefit). Permits released after 1 January 1997 do not consist of these groups. If you've needed to surrender your pre-1997 licence for clinical factors, the C1 and D1 groups will have been removed. To drive these classification cars, you require to fulfill the more stringent clinical requirements for bus and lorry chauffeurs.

In England, Scotland and Wales, you require a Team 1 permit to drive a car-sized taxi yet you'll also require to relate to your local taxi licencing authority. They will certainly have more stringent rules similar to those for a Group 2 permit.
